WebRandom Breath Alcohol Testing (RBT) by the police was introduced in South Australia in October 1981 for a trial period of three years. Changes in attitudes to drink- driving, in blood alcohol concentrations (BACS) off the general driving population, in the characteristics of accidents and the bacs of road accident casualties were measured to ... WebIn July 1976, legislation allowing Random Breath Testing (RBT) came in to force in Victoria, this being the first State in Australia. Initial operations were at low levels, but more intensified operations were undertaken in Melbourne in 1978 and 1979. During the 1980s RBT progressively increased to about 500,000 tests pa. rab tailed spirit tentacion mode

WebIn Western Australia, it is an offence under the Road Traffic Act 1974 to refuse to submit to a breath test or blood test when required to do so by the police. A person who refuses to comply with such a test may be fined and disqualified from driving for a period that is determined by reference to the person’s driving record. WebRinging tone ( audible ringing, also ringback tone) is a signaling tone in telecommunication that is heard by the originator of a telephone call while the destination terminal is alerting the receiving party. The tone is typically a repeated cadence similar to a traditional power ringing signal ( ringtone ), but is usually not played synchronously.
